Specialized Services Offered

As a "Body Shop," Cherokee Body Shop South Gate specializes in repairing the exterior and structural components of vehicles that have been damaged. Their services, falling under the broader "Auto Repair Stations" category, would typically include:

  • **Collision Repair:** This is the core service, encompassing the repair of vehicles involved in accidents. This can range from minor fender benders to extensive structural damage requiring frame straightening and component replacement.
  • **Dent Removal:** Including paintless dent removal (PDR) for minor dents and traditional dent repair methods for more significant damage, often involving filling and repainting.
  • **Paint Repair and Matching:** Expertise in repairing scratches, chips, and repainting entire panels or vehicles to perfectly match the original factory finish. This involves color matching technology and specialized paint booths.
  • **Frame Straightening:** Using specialized equipment to restore a vehicle's frame or unibody to factory specifications after a collision, crucial for vehicle safety and alignment.
  • **Panel Replacement:** Replacing damaged body panels such as doors, fenders, hoods, and trunks with new or refurbished parts.
  • **Bumper Repair and Replacement:** Addressing damage to vehicle bumpers, which are frequently impacted in collisions.
  • **Glass Replacement:** While not always the primary focus, many body shops facilitate or directly offer windshield and window replacement services if damaged during an accident.
  • **Post-Repair Detailing:** Often, after extensive body work, vehicles undergo a final detailing to restore their aesthetic appeal.

Unlike a general mechanical repair shop that focuses on the internal workings of a vehicle (engine, transmission, brakes), a body shop is dedicated to restoring a vehicle's appearance, structural integrity, and safety features that relate to the body and chassis after an impact or wear and tear. They work closely with insurance companies, guiding customers through the claims process, which is a significant part of collision repair.

Key Features and Operational Approach

Based on its identity as a "Body Shop," Cherokee Body Shop South Gate likely exhibits several key features that define its operational approach:

  • **Specialized Equipment:** Auto body repair requires advanced tools for frame alignment, welding, and painting, which are not typically found in general mechanical repair shops.
  • **Skilled Technicians:** Body shop technicians possess specialized skills in panel beating, welding, painting, and assembly, distinct from mechanical technicians. They are trained to restore a vehicle's aesthetic and structural integrity.
  • **Insurance Liaison:** A crucial feature of body shops is their experience in working with various insurance providers. They can assist customers with filing claims, providing estimates, and ensuring that repairs meet insurance company requirements.
  • **Focus on Aesthetics and Safety:** Their work directly impacts a vehicle's appearance, resale value, and structural safety after an accident. They aim to restore the vehicle to its pre-accident condition, both visually and structurally.
  • **Detailed Estimating:** Providing thorough and accurate estimates for repair costs, often including hidden damage that may not be immediately apparent.
